JNU student found dead in Delhi, police suspect suicide

A student of Jawaharlal Nehru University (JNU) was found dead in Ber Sarai area of south Delhi on Thursday.

New Delhi: A 26-year-old PhD scholar from JNU on Thursday allegedly committed suicide by hanging himself from a ceiling fan of his room at his rented accommodation in south Delhi's Ber Sarai area.The deceased, Dushyant, a native of Bareily in UP, left a suicide note in which he mentioned about some personal problems, including family issues and his relationship with a woman, police said.Dushyant, who was pursuing PhD from Jawaharlal Nehru University, lived in the first floor of a building in Ber Sarai which had around nine single rooms, all rented to students and working men. He allegedly hanged himself from the ceiling fan, the official said."We received the call in the morning and rushed a team. A suicide note was found in the room. We have informed his family and initiated an inquest into the matter," DCP (South) Prem Nath said.PTI
